    • Linus is still one step away
      In the production environment, few companies use Linus. The reason is that people still lack trust on Linus. If a company
      needs support for linus, it usually does not know whom to contact. But things will be changing---IBM has decided to push Linus.
      IBM asks all of its products be able to run at Linus. It is a credit for you to be able to play with Linus, but do not overstate it as you hunt for jobs.

        • For business use, it is another story
          Actually, I have a RedHat running at home. Playing with linus can help you a lot. However, few companies would like to
          choose Linus. Yes, Individuals like you and me can get support and help from Internet. But enterprises can not depend upon a group of volunteers. If you are really good at
          Linus, you skills will be useful gradually.
          Let me say again: Technical Support is much more important than the money spent upon buying several machines. If you look into those Fortune 500 companies, most of them adapt IBM products. Why? they believe IBM's technical support. Here is a story: One company built an EJB site using BEA's Weblogic and Oracle 8i but the performace is poor. As they contacted BEA people, they
          were told WebLogic was No1. EJB container vendor, and it was likely something was wrong with DB. As they contacted Oracle...
          I don't think I need to continue my story.
